The Scenic Drive and Coffee Break

Over the Bridge to the Falls (Mostar) - The Scenic Drive and Coffee Break

The drive to Mostar takes around two and a half hours, giving you plenty of time to relax and enjoy the changing scenery. The route crosses into Bosnia and Herzegovina’s continental part, passing through picturesque small towns like Stolac and Capljina. These towns are worth a quick glance — traditional architecture, local life, and a slower pace that’s refreshing compared to tourist hotspots.

Halfway through, there’s a 15-minute coffee break, giving everyone a chance to stretch, grab a snack, and soak in the local flavor. The guides are praised for their background stories and cultural insights, making the journey more engaging.

Exploring Mostar’s Old Bridge and Old Town

Over the Bridge to the Falls (Mostar) - Exploring Mostar’s Old Bridge and Old Town

Once you arrive in Mostar, the real highlight begins. The Old Bridge (Stari Most) is the star attraction — a UNESCO World Heritage site and a symbol of reconciliation. Standing on the bridge, you’ll appreciate both its historical significance and the stunning views of the Neretva River. The tour includes about 90 minutes of free time here, giving you a chance to walk through the cobbled streets of the Old Town, browse local shops, or simply enjoy the lively atmosphere.

Transitioning to the Waterfalls

Over the Bridge to the Falls (Mostar) - Transitioning to the Waterfalls

After exploring Mostar, the bus departs for the Waterfalls — about a 40-minute scenic drive. The Kravica Waterfalls, often called the “Bosnian Niagara,” provide a stunning natural spectacle. Here, you’re given at least two and a half hours to enjoy the environment.

Return Journey to Dubrovnik

Over the Bridge to the Falls (Mostar) - Return Journey to Dubrovnik

Late afternoon, the bus departs the Waterfalls, heading back via the newly constructed Peljeac Bridge, which offers fantastic views of the coastline. The entire drive back takes about two and a half hours, giving you time to reflect on the day’s adventures.
